1098T Scholarship Information
I received a 1098T from the university showing $45,825 (box1) in paid expenses. This amount is what I paid. It does not include expenses covered by $15,000 in scholarships reported in box 5. Total tuition expenses were $60,825 from which the scholarship was deducted. I have taken taken distributions from the 529 plan to cover the amount I owed $45,825. This is reported on my 1099Q.
When I enter this information in Turbotax, it is adding the scholarship money to my taxable income even though the scholarship money was used entirely to reduce my tuition expenses. I have noticed this on my current 2023 taxes and my 2022 taxes - which I now need to amend. How should this be reported and how do I get help from Turbotax to fix their error on 2022?
